Sexual Exploitation and Violence toward Women: Global and Local Concerns

Sexual Exploitation and Violence toward Women
Global and Local Concerns
recording by Ellen Armstong


This workshop explores the extent of sexual exploitation and violence toward women in the 21st century on both a local and a global scale, with focusing on the issues of prostitution and the sex trafficking of women. After reflecting Biblically on these issues, Christians responses to these issues are also explored, including ideas for action and education.

ELLEN ARMSTRONG is the assistant project manager of Trust, a Christian community project supporting women involved in prostitution in South London. As well as training as a counselor, she is also completing a master's degree in theology. Her thesis is entitled "A Theological Reflection on Prostitution, and the Church's Response." Ellen is also an executive committee member of the Josephine Butler Society.
